微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

php – 开发一致库的最佳实践是什么?

我正在开发一对库以使用REST API.因为我需要能够在非常不同的设置中使用API​​,我目前正计划在PHP中使用一个版本(用于Web应用程序),在Python中使用第二个版本(用于桌面应用程序和长时间运行的进程).在图书馆的发展中是否有任何最佳实践可以帮助保持自己的理智?

解决方法:

因此,在不同语言中开发并行库的问题在于,不同语言通常会为同一任务使用不同的习语.我从个人经验中了解到这一点,将一个库从Python移植到PHP.成语不仅仅是命名:例如,Python有很多魔法,你可以使用getter和setter来使对象属性变得神奇; Python有monkeypatching; Python已命名参数.

有了端口,你想选择一种“基础”语言,然后尝试模仿另一种语言中的所有习语(不容易做到);对于并行开发而言,没有做任何过于棘手的事情,并且最适合使用最小公分母.然后关注语法糖.

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。

相关推荐